Backhoe One-Day Basic Course

at The LEARN Center

New York City Catalog

Students will be introduced to the backhoe, its capabilities, and maintenance requirements (fuel, oils, filters, etc.) including pre-start inspections and the greasing of the pivot points of the machine. Students will learn to identify the main components of the equipment, maneuver the machine around the yard, and use the front bucket, the stabilizers, and the backhoe attachment. This curriculum will focus on the proficiency needed in the use of the aforementioned features through repetitive motions.

Operating Engineers and Other Construction Equipment Operators

Operate one or several types of power construction equipment, such as motor graders, bulldozers, scrapers, compressors, pumps, derricks, shovels, tractors, or front-end loaders to excavate, move, and grade earth, erect structures, or pour concrete or other hard surface pavement. May repair and maintain equipment in addition to other duties.
